WebThis calculator explains: How to calculate. goods and services tax (GST) GST is a broad-based tax of 10% on most goods, services and other items sold or consumed in Australia. To work out the cost of an item including GST, multiply the amount exclusive of GST by 1.1. To work out the GST component, divide the GST inclusive cost by 11. in Australia. GST/HST NETFILE is an Internet-based filing service that allows registrants to … For other methods of registration, see How to register for a business number or … The following table provides the GST and HST provincial rates since July 1, 2010. … You stopped being a small supplier the day you exceed the $30,000 threshold in one … Register for the GST/HST; collect, file and remit the GST/HST; rebates, credits, and … This menu page provides information for individuals and businesses on Canada … WebMar 15, 2024 · GST/HST installment payment for each quarter is due within one month after the end of each fiscal quarter. If your business has a December 31 year-end, you must make instalment payments by: Fiscal Quarters. Instalment Due Dates. January 1 – March 31. April 30. April 1 – June 30. July 31. WebApr 14, 2024 · According to the ATO, your business is required to register for GST if you meet any of the following criteria: • Generate $75,000 or more in revenue annually. • Operate a non-profit organisation which generates $150,000 or more in revenue annually. • Provide taxi, limousine or ride-sharing travel services.
